Unpacking the Dynamics of BDC Investments Amidst Market Shifts
Understanding the Current Landscape of Business Development Companies
The Business Development Company (BDC) sector is currently exhibiting a divergent trend compared to the overall market. While the S&P 500 continues its upward trajectory, many BDC stocks are experiencing declines, hitting new lows. This performance gap highlights a crucial characteristic of BDC investments: their prices are often more swayed by prevailing market sentiment rather than their inherent value. This sensitivity to market mood can result in pronounced volatility, making these investments a unique challenge for shareholders.
Historical Performance and Shifting Preferences in BDC Instruments
Historically, when considering investments within the BDC domain, bonds have frequently presented a more favorable risk-adjusted return profile than their equity counterparts. This preference stemmed from the relative stability and predictable income streams offered by BDC bonds, which often provided a buffer against the equity market's fluctuations. However, the present market conditions are beginning to reshape this dynamic. Despite the ongoing underperformance of BDC stocks, their current valuations are starting to appear more compelling, potentially signaling an opportune moment for equity-focused investors.
Evaluating Bain Capital Specialty Finance (BCSF) in the Current Market
Bain Capital Specialty Finance (BCSF) exemplifies the current state of the BDC sector. Despite the potentially attractive valuations, investments in BCSF and similar entities come with inherent risks. A primary concern for these companies is their operational cost structure, which can be substantial and eat into potential profits. Furthermore, the upside potential for these stocks may be constrained even if market conditions improve. Therefore, while current prices might seem appealing, a judicious approach is warranted, emphasizing thorough due diligence and a clear understanding of the associated risks before making any investment decisions.